Transaction 8bb59b963c79a170f0a48371d1259c21a120e6fc3189f4ad6f6776e3711f0156
1 Input
1 Output
-
8bb59b963c79a170f0a48371d1259c21a120e6fc3189f4ad6f6776e3711f0156:0
- value
- 33362315
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 50e7d9c137b64cdd9ad5a4c2fd473a6f0349b2cb OP_EQUALVERIFY OP_CHECKSIG
- address
- 18NnocKAtnd8oaKvnFPdz9gr5BG4BLDCyj